Lucas Cavanagh & The Train Wrecks
Wingham's very own Contemporary Rock N Roll band, Lucas Cavanagh & The Train Wrecks are brought to life by a Nashville-inspired band lineup. The LC&TTW sound is a delectable gumbo of rock and alt-country, with shades of psychedelia underpinned by Australiana roots and Americana songwriting traditions - A diverse, dynamic and deceivingly daring musical Venn diagram
Making a delightful racket similar to the likes of Hunters & Collectors, The Clash, Tom Petty & The Heartbreakers and The Cars, the band consists of Lucas Cavanagh on lead vocals and guitar, Isaac 'Iza' Warner on guitar and backing vocals, Ryder 'Jaffa' Eyb on drums and backing vocals, Riley 'Salad' Brown on bass, and Max Leggott on saxophone and keys (when the stars align)
In less than 6 months the band has: gone on a 9-date tour of New South Wales spanning from Wherrol Flat to Thirroul, independently released two singles, supported Pacific Avenue, played Old Bar Beach Festival and Wingham Music Festival Flood Recovery 2025, recorded a double EP, played ticketed headline shows state wide, and will see out the year ’25 with stops at Sonic Brew Rock N Roll Xmas in Wingham and Marrickville Tennis Clubs New Years Eve in Sydney
After a handful of gigs, dear friends joining and leaving the group, and various band formations (one of which saw their front man playing drums and singing), Lucas, Isaac, their old band mate Bob and Train Wreck ring-in Jack entered and won the Wingham Busker Muster in May 2025, earning them a guaranteed spot on Wingham’s annual music festival
With the addition of Ryder on drums and Riley on Bass, the live engine of Lucas Cavanagh & The Train Wrecks is fully actualised as a quintet (again) - The original concept of the band. Honing a lengthy catalogue of songs written by Lucas, the live unit is full steam ahead, working closely with photographer Ulali Gillespie, engineer and Train Wreck ring-in Taylor James (The Nature Painters) and Ben Butler-Kwa in the studio, recording live at ‘Blues 48’; The bands main creative and social space
Written well before the band originated, Lucas’ first singles ‘Giddy Dog’ and ‘Life Looking Up’ are performed entirely by him, excluding sax played by Max. Recorded by Taylor James and mixed and produced by David ‘Strawb ‘ Quinn
